ESL Shipping’s vessels are an important part of the national education system. Annually, more than hundred future seamen carry out their mandatory training periods onboard our vessels. In 2019, 110 students were onboard ESL Shipping’s Finnish-flagged vessels in mandatory training. On average, each student spent 31 days onboard. In addition, we have arranged own crane driver courses for several years. ESL Shipping operates nine vessels and one barge equipped with cranes and training crewmembers to operate cranes is very important for us. In 2019, we trained 31 new crane drivers in four courses.

When sailing around the world, crew members may face actions and behavior that fulfil the criteria of bribery or corruption. ESL Shipping and parent company Aspo has a strict zero policy when it comes to corruption and bribery and to enforce this policy, all employees onboard the vessels and ashore are required to complete parent company Aspo’s Code of Conduct -training. It provides knowledge on how to recognize suspicious situations and which actions may be considered as bribery or corruption.

Compliance has been in focus in the whole Aspo Group in 2019. Compliance often means the observance of requirements, laws, rules and regulations. At ESL Shipping group, compliance means ensuring that we act in accordance with requirements that are derived from laws and regulations, our compliance manual, our internal guidelines, Aspo’s Code of Conduct and the UN Global Compact principles.

The development of compliance program started in 2019. The purpose was to develop business processes, internal guidelines, as well as documentation and reporting. The ultimate goal was to raise the bar in compliance-related matters. The implementation of the program made good progress during the year. First, compliance officers and other key employees were appointed. Next, the program was distributed to all locations. The purpose of the online training course, mandatory for all employees, is to communicate the importance of compliance in day-to-day activities and teach employees what to do in different situations by use of examples. It is also important to show how and where the personnel can report any suspected violations.
